> > RE: SR 8606286850 -
> >     Enhancement: Implement RFC 2873 to prevent IP precedence change
> causing RESET
> >
> > The HP-e3k TCP/IP transport has been enhanced to support the
> > work-in-progress "proposed" RFC 2873 which recommends ignoring IP
> > precedence changes in the TCP/IP of the end host systems.
> >
> > This change supports the CISCO routers modification of the IP
> > precedence fields once a connection is established for what is known
> > by CISCO as a "QoS environment".
> >
> >
> > The hp-e3K as per "standard" RFC 793 completes the SYN/SYN-ACK/ACK
> > three-way handshake following the "standard" RFC 793 rules for
> > accepting a IP precedence change and replying with a modified IP
> > precedence in a SYN-ACK or ACK packet.  Once the three-way TCP/IP
> > handshake is complete, the hp-e3k follows the "proposed" RFC 2873
> > rules and ignores any further IP precedence change on the TCP/IP
> > connection.
> >
> > This enhancement to TCP/IP on the HP-e3k is currently only available
> > as a "Site Specific" patch for 7.0 as this is the only O.S. we have
> > customers committed to testing.  We will build a 7.5 patch with this
> > enhancement after successful testing on 7.0 or possibly earlier if we
> > have other customers request to test this enhancement.
